Catalog description

This course focuses on the assessment, diagnosis, management and evaluation of complex health problems of the adolescents and adult clients in primary care settings. Students apply critical thinking and evidence based clinical decision-making competencies to formulate comprehensive differential diagnoses and develop management plans with outcome criteria for adolescents and adult clients and their families. Students combine the advanced practice roles of clinician, educator, advocate, and leader to design and evaluate therapeutic interventions that utilize a variety of treatment modalities. Concepts include health promotion, disease prevention, collaboration, cultural competency, health policy and ethical issues. Individual, family and community health needs are evaluated utilizing a population focused framework.
